Delivery of Drugs: Expectations and Realities of Multifunctional
Drug Delivery Systems, Volume Two examines the formulation of
micro-nanosized drug delivery systems and recaps opportunities for
using physical methods to improve efficacy via mechano-,
electroporation. The book highlights innovative delivery methods
like PIPAC, including discussions on the regulatory aspects of
complex injectables. Written by a diverse range of international
researchers from industry and academia, the chapters examine
specific aspects of characterization and manufacturing for
pharmaceutical applications as well as regulatory and policy
aspects. This book connects formulation scientists, regulatory
experts, engineers, clinical experts and regulatory stakeholders.
This level of discussion makes it a valuable reference resource for
researchers in both academia and the pharmaceutical industry who
want to learn more about the status of drug delivery systems.
